About Organisation

FST is a secular, not for profit, gender just, non political organisation conceived, led and managed by people from the region, to support forward looking initiatives in north east India. Located at Guwahati, Assam, FST supports creative approaches for solutions to critical issues of the region, along parallel tracks of grant making to organisations & individuals for working on thematic areas and building capacities and knowledge through training and networking.
